General-duty citation text
OSH ACT of 1970 Section (5)(a)(1): The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ees, in that employees were exposed to crushing hazards. a) On or about 03/22/2022, at Freight Elevator-Lower Level, maintenance employees, who were not elevator personnel, replaced the lower door from rear side of the elevator pit to the front side. After the installation, the doors were not leveled and would not fully engage with the required safety latches. While fixing the issue, the top door fell into the elevator pit exposing employees working inside the pit to crushing hazards. ABATEMENT DOCUMENTATION REQUIRED

General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.147(c)(6)(i): The employer's periodic inspection of the energy control procedure did not ensure that the procedure and the requirement of this standard were being followed. a) On or about 04/14/2022; throughout establishment, employer did not conduct periodic inspections of the Lockout/Tagout procedures for machines such as, but not limited to: boiler, compressors and electrical equipment. General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1910.147(f)(3)(i): When servicing and/or maintenance is performed by a crew, craft, department or other group, they shall utilize a procedure which affords the employees a level of protection equivalent to that provided by the implementation of a personal lockout or tagout device. a) On or about 03/18/2022, at Freight Elevator-Lower Level, when employees were replacing the lower landing door, a group lock out procedure was not followed to ensure every employee involved in servicing the elevator had applied their own lock to the group lockout device or to the elevator's electrical breaker switch. b) On or about 03/22/2022, at Freight Elevator- Lower Level, when employees were assisting the elevator mechanics to service the freight elevator, a group lock out procedure was not followed to ensure every employee involved in servicing the elevator had applied their own lock to the group lockout device or to the elevator's electrical breaker switch.
